Technical field
The utility model relates to numerically-controlled machine tool accessory part fields, and in particular to a kind of base of digital-controlled machine tool regulating device.
Background technique
In the operating process of numerically-controlled machine tool, lathe base plays a very important role the normal operation of machine.Numerical control Lathe is after a period of use, it is often necessary to readjust the smooth degree of lathe base, need during this using to pedestal Regulating device.
Applicants have discovered that at least there is following technical problem in the prior art: base of digital-controlled machine tool is in adjustment base at present When the balance of ontology by the way of replacing cushion block, due to the connection type that cushion block and stabilizer blade use screw to fasten, disassembling, assembling and replacing It is inconvenient, causes the balanced adjustment mode of base body complicated and not easy to operate.

Specific embodiment
To keep the purpose of this utility model, technical solution and advantage clearer, below by the technology to the utility model Scheme is described in detail.Obviously, the described embodiments are only a part of the embodiments of the utility model, rather than all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are not before making creative work Obtained all other embodiment is put, the range that the utility model is protected is belonged to.
Shown in referring to figures 1-4, the utility model provides a kind of base of digital-controlled machine tool regulating device, including base body 1,1 top vertical of base body offers multiple mounting holes 101, is equipped with multiple moving assemblies 4 in the middle part of 1 bottom surface of base body, 1 bottom surface periphery of base body is vertically-mounted multiple stabilizer blades 2, and 2 surface of stabilizer blade is equipped with horizontal ruler 201, and 2 bottom surface of stabilizer blade is along longitudinal direction Sliding slot 203, and 203 bottom opening of sliding slot are offered, 203 roof of sliding slot offers limiting slot 202, pad is provided with below stabilizer blade 2 Block 3;
3 top surface of cushion block is fixed with sliding block 301, and sliding block 301 is slidably connected with sliding slot 203, and sliding block 301 opens up along the vertical direction There is mounting groove 302, and mounting groove 302 and limiting slot 202 are oppositely arranged, passes through one end of grab and pressure spring 303 in mounting groove 302 It is fixedly connected, the other end of pressure spring 303 is connected with ball 304 by grab, and 304 outer rim of ball connects with 202 inner wall of limiting slot Touching.
Preferably, moving assembly 4 includes cylinder 401 and plunger rod 402, cylinder 401 is fixedly mounted on 1 bottom of base body Face, 401 bottom of cylinder are connected with plunger rod 402 vertically, and 402 bottom end of plunger rod is fixed with pressing plate 404, the installation of 404 bottom surface of pressing plate There is castor 405, pressure spring 303 is provided on the outside of plunger rod 402, and 303 one end of pressure spring is fixedly connected with cylinder 401, pressure spring 303 is another One end is fixedly connected with pressing plate 404, so set, convenient for by driving pedestal sheet behind the castor 405 of moving assembly 4 contact ground Body 1 and the numerically-controlled machine tool of installation carry out the adjustment using position.
Mounting hole 101 is threaded hole, and the quantity of mounting hole 101 is four, so set, convenient for passing through peace from multiple positions Hole 101 is filled to install additional on the fixed numerically-controlled machine tool to base body 1 of mode of screw.
The quantity of moving assembly 4 is four, so set, jack-up that component easy to remove 4 can consolidate and driving pedestal Ontology 1 is mobile, and the quantity of stabilizer blade 2 is four, so set, convenient for consolidating the support base sheet laid flat by multiple stabilizer blades 2 The numerically-controlled machine tool of body 1 and installation.
Sliding slot 203 is dovetail type groove, will not be taken off easily when so set, sliding in sliding slot 203 convenient for sliding block 301 Out, limiting slot 202 is concave groove, so set, being caught in limiting slot 202 convenient for what ball 304 was more bonded, to promote ball 304 and limiting slot 202 cooperation locking fastness.
The groove depth of mounting groove 302 is not more than the compression travel of pressure spring 303, so set, convenient for preventing pressure spring 303 from reaching certainly The limited compression stroke of body and fail, ball 304 be solid spherical structure, so set, convenient for ball 304 have it is more stable Service performance.
Castor 405 is the universal caster wheel with latch functions, so set, convenient for driving base body 1 by castor 405 It moves freely and stops with the numerically-controlled machine tool of installation.
Using the above structure, when in use, numerically-controlled machine tool is fixed on bottom by way of installing bolt additional in mounting hole 101 On seat ontology 1, when horizontal ruler 201 shows that the numerically-controlled machine tool on base body 1 there are when flatness error, then needs replacing cushion block 3 readjust the smooth degree of base body 1, should first process selection before replacement according to the instruction of horizontal ruler 201 suitable thick The cushion block 3 of degree, control cylinder 401 drive plunger rod 402 to decline, and castor 405 of the plunger rod 402 with 404 bottom surface of dynamic pressure plate declines Contact ground simultaneously jacks up base body 1, while the meeting extension spring 403 of pressing plate 404 can pass through foot when castor 405 contacts ground 405 drive base body 1 of wheel and the numerically-controlled machine tool of installation carry out the movement using position, while castor 405 contacts meeting behind ground So that cushion block 3 is left bottom surface, operates the cooperation limitation that the force of cushion block 3 needed replacing releases ball 304 and limiting slot 202, release Ball 304 is pressed into mounting groove 302 after limitation, and hand-held cushion block 3 can be removed in such a way that sliding block 301 skids off sliding slot 203, The alignment of sliding block 301 of 3 top surface of cushion block to be replaced is slid into sliding slot 203, during slide-in, ball 304 can be slided in contact Mounting groove 302 is fallen into when slot 203 by way of compression press spring 303, continues to drive 203 sliding along the chute of cushion block 3, mounting groove 302 slide therewith, when mounting groove 302 slides into it is opposite with limiting slot 202 when, pressure spring 303 discharge itself compression travel will roll Pearl 304 is caught in limiting slot 202, indicates that cushion block 3 to be replaced is installed in place at this time, and control cylinder 401 lets out power, and spring 403 is released Put itself stretching travel band dynamic pressure plate 404 and 405 return of castor, cushion block 3 contact ground again, can by horizontal ruler 201 come Whether the cushion block 3 of confirmation replacement balances base body 1, to correct in time, just realizes cushion block 3 in this way in stabilizer blade 2 Fast assembling-disassembling replacement simplify the balance of base body 1 instead of cushion block 3 and stabilizer blade 2 using the connection type of screw fastening Adjustment mode and easy to operate.
